I'm a private home owner and I'm having issues with my central heating system.

Basically (the latest) problem is that at least once every 2 days I have to reset the connection between the wireless stat and the wireless receiver for the boiler to fire up.

As soon as I do the system fires up and all is well...for a short amount of time...heating stops working...reset again and away we go again.

I've used a different stat and the problem persists..changed batteries...

The distance between the stat and receiver is between 15 and 20 metres.

I'm happy to replace stuff...just need to know what to do..

Thanks
 
Sponsored Links
Every drayton wireless stat I have come across, have the faults you describe. It is normally the scr unit.

Replace it with a Honeywell unit. Either the cm727 or cm927. You will never look back.
